AGA Diet-Driven Gut Microbiome Dynamics, Metabolism and Extinction

Date
May 9, 2023
Explore related products in the following collection:

Society: AGA

This session showcases the pioneering work done by the MMT section mentor awardee Dr. Justin Sonnenburg and his mentees who are leading independent programs focused on the intersection of diet-microbe-host physiology.
